The Rise of Multi-Agent AI Systems for Small Business Teams
2026 has seen multi-agent AI systems mature from experimental tools to practical force-multipliers for small teams. Unlike single LLM chatbots, these systems deploy specialized AI agents that collaborate — one for research, one for coding, one for customer support triage, and a coordinator agent.
- Practical Advice: Start small with open-source frameworks like CrewAI or AutoGen running locally or on affordable cloud instances. Assign clear roles and human oversight gates.
- DFW businesses in logistics and professional services are seeing 30-40% productivity gains in routine tasks.
- Ensure your agents have access only to necessary tools and audit their outputs weekly.
Pro tip: Combine with your existing Microsoft 365 or Google Workspace for seamless integration.
Emerging Cybersecurity Threats: AI-Powered Attacks on the Rise
Cybercriminals are now leveraging AI for hyper-personalized phishing, deepfake voice/video impersonation of executives, and automated vulnerability discovery. Ransomware groups have integrated AI to evade detection and target backup systems specifically.
- 2026 Threat Highlight: “Deepfake BEC” attacks where AI voice clones call your finance team requesting urgent wire transfers.
- Quantum computing threats are no longer theoretical — NIST has finalized post-quantum cryptography standards; migration should begin this year for any business handling sensitive data.
- Practical step: Implement multi-factor authentication everywhere, deploy AI-based threat detection (many managed providers now offer this), and conduct quarterly simulated deepfake social engineering tests.
Intelligent Backups: Beyond the 3-2-1 Rule in 2026
The classic 3-2-1 backup rule has evolved. AI now powers predictive recovery, automatically testing restore points and prioritizing critical data. Immutable cloud storage combined with AI anomaly detection prevents ransomware from encrypting your backups.
- Use solutions with built-in AI that flag unusual access patterns before data is compromised.
- For DFW businesses: Local colocation combined with encrypted offsite cloud (e.g., AWS, Backblaze B2, or Microsoft Azure) provides both speed and compliance with Texas data residency preferences.
- Test your backups monthly — AI tools can automate this and send executive summaries.
- Consider managed backup services that include ransomware recovery insurance.
